ExpressJS simplifies the creation of URLs by providing a mechanism to define routes with dynamic parameters. These parameters can be incorporated into URLs dynamically, allowing for the construction of flexible and dynamic routes. Let's delve into the basics with an example:
const express = require('express');
const app = express();
const port = 3000;
// Define a route with a dynamic parameter
app.get('/users/:userId', (req, res) => {
const userId = req.params.userId;
res.send(`Profile page for User ID ${userId}`);
});
// Start the server
app.listen(port, () => {
console.log(`Server listening at http://localhost:${port}`);
});
In this example, the route /users/:userId
contains a dynamic parameter userId
. When a user accesses a URL like /users/123
, the server responds with "Profile page for User ID 123." This illustrates how Express enables the construction of URLs with dynamic components.
